dc.description.abstractIn the current scenario there has been a significant increase in the accidents rate pertaining to reasons like blind spots and confusing lanes. This paper presents a novel idea with use of augmented reality to overcome such issues. In this idea we obtain the 3-D view of the surroundings, including blind spot's view using stereo vision. The results were tested on a miniature scale, were examined under various circumstances and were positive. � 2011 IEEE.en_US
